Tender is the Night displays Fitzgerald's astonishing descriptive powers and being fraught with emotion it holds the reader in intense psychological tension. It delves into similar themes as his other novels, is similarly autobiographical, but is set in the south of France. Fitzgerald considered Tender is the Night to be his best work. This edition, set in a large 11 point font, will be a pleasure to read. Francis Scott Fitzgerald (1896 - 1940) is regarded as one of the greatest twentieth century American novelists. He is best known for his novels depicting the flamboyance and excess of the Jazz Age. His works feature towards the top of any list of the best novels. Writer Richard Ford calls Fitzgerald, Hemingway and Faulkner "The Three Kings who set the measure for every writer since."
